Parking Garage

Short-term parking

Covered parking, 2-minute walk to AVL’s sole terminal

The Parking Garage at Asheville Regional Airport sits directly across from Terminal 1, with about a 2-minute walk to check-in and security. It’s short-term style parking, but priced mid-tier at $17 per day—less than the Hourly/Short-Term lot at roughly $30 per day, but more than the outdoor Daily and shuttle lots at $12.

This is the only covered option on the airport campus, so it’s the go-to when Asheville throws rain, summer storms, or winter slush into your departure. All AVL lots, including the garage, are open 24/7 and run by LAZ Parking, not the airport, which matters if you’re leaving a car more than 30 days or flying back on a late-night arrival.

Handicapped spaces are available inside the garage itself and charged at the same $17 daily rate—there’s no disabled discount versus other users. Payment is credit or debit card only at the exit gates; cash is not accepted in any on-airport AVL lot, so budget travelers coming off US-25 or I-26 should plan plastic, not bills.

Regulars say they often park in the $12 Daily/Long-Term lot and walk the few extra minutes, then “upgrade” to the garage when it’s pouring, icy, or they’re rolling out for a 6 a.m. departure. For multi-week trips over 30 days, frequent users call LAZ at 828-209-2125 ahead of time so the car doesn’t get tagged as abandoned and towed.

Watch out: there’s no on-airport reservation system, so all spaces in the garage are first-come, first-served and can tighten up in peak leaf season or holiday weekends. One practical tip: if you’re flying on a busy Friday or Sunday, budget an extra 10–15 minutes to divert to the $12 lots in case the garage is full.
